If you get the chance, you should pick up Dark Souls, the online PVP is far better than people make it out to be, although some are right that you experience better pvp later in the game, you often wont want to be getting pestered by people invading your game and beating you up just as your about to fight a boss, so it kind of draws you in little by little, for example there are AI controlled "players" that will invade you to simulate pvp.

You could also try another route (which i have done and is incredibly fun) by making a low level character and running through all the hard bosses and dungeons (with difficulty) you can gear yourself out in heavy gear and invade low level people to own them, or to help them kill things they may be struggling on. Its a very good system despite its minor hiccups!
